Transaction 34bc312f26144549eb83dc08ec756ba8420f6f3e8ff557ada0b98bf23d6da0ae
1 Input
1 Output
-
34bc312f26144549eb83dc08ec756ba8420f6f3e8ff557ada0b98bf23d6da0ae:0
- value
- 498788
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5b5b88227afd5c09bc01a223985d4611930c529f OP_EQUAL
- address
- 3A254jrLdSDtRxwJWD6vX193p1Saz78Cgj